Inclusive education represents a fundamental shift in how we think about learning environments.In traditional models, students with different abilities or needs are often separated from their peers.In contrast, inclusive education brings all students together in the same classroom, celebrating their differences and unique abilities.Let's explore the key aspects that define inclusive education.Inclusive education welcomes and supports all students, regardless of their abilities, backgrounds, or challenges.It provides appropriate support for different learning styles and abilities, ensuring every student can succeed.Students learn together in regular classrooms, fostering a sense of community and belonging.Equal opportunities are provided to all students, recognizing education as a fundamental right.In an inclusive classroom, diversity is seen as a strength, with each student bringing unique perspectives and abilities.The connections between students create a rich learning environment where everyone benefits from working together.Inclusive education is built on several important principles that guide how we create welcoming learning environments.Rather than viewing differences as obstacles, inclusive education celebrates diversity as an asset.Support services are integrated into the regular classroom, benefiting all students.The ultimate goal is to build inclusive communities where every student feels valued and supported.Now that we understand what inclusive education means, let's explore its key principles and benefits.The core principles of inclusive education work together to create effective learning environments.Universal Design for Learning ensures multiple paths to understanding, accommodating different learning styles and abilities.Differentiated instruction adapts teaching methods to match various learning preferences and needs.Support systems provide the necessary scaffolding for all students to succeed.These principles create numerous benefits for all students in the classroom.Students develop stronger social skills through regular interaction with diverse peers.Daily collaboration builds empathy and understanding among all students.Research shows improved academic outcomes for both typical students and those with special needs.This approach helps create a more accepting and diverse society.Let's look at some real-world examples of these benefits in action.In inclusive classrooms, we see significantly higher rates of active participation from all students.Peer support systems show remarkable success, with over ninety percent of students engaging in collaborative learning.Student satisfaction surveys consistently show positive results in inclusive environments.These principles and benefits form the foundation for successful inclusive education practices.Successful implementation of inclusive education requires strong collaboration between key stakeholders.Teachers employ various adaptive teaching methods to meet diverse learning needs.Classroom modifications create an accessible and comfortable learning environment for all students.A network of support services ensures comprehensive assistance for students with different needs.Technology integration plays a crucial role in making learning accessible to all students.Continuous professional development ensures teachers are equipped with the latest inclusive practices.Let's review the key elements for successful implementation of inclusive education.Together, these strategies create truly inclusive learning environments where all students can thrive.
